Rekeying

It is important to contact an expert for your car keys if you aren't turning in the lock, or get stuck in the ignition. Car locksmiths near me can assist you with a range of services associated with your vehicle's key fobs and locks, such as replacing, rekeying keys, and unlocking.

Rekeying is a process that involves changing the lock's key so that it matches one without having to replace the lock. It is done by simply taking out the key pins and re-placing them to match the new key. It's a great method to retire keys that are no longer needed or to match multiple locks to the same key making it easier to manage all of them at the same time.

Locksmiths offer rekeying service for both business and home owners as well as automobiles. This type of service could be a good option for those concerned about security, since it is often much cheaper than changing the locks completely. It's also quicker because the new key can be used for all locks immediately without waiting for the new hardware to arrive and be fitted.

How much you will spend on a new car key depends on the kind of key your car has. The most popular type of key used on older vehicles are traditional metal keys which look like house keys and can be cut using the same machine. Locksmiths can easily make keys like these and they don't cost a lot. If you do have a modern key that uses transponders to start your cheapest car locksmith near me, it's somewhat more expensive. The key fob can be a bit more expensive as these need to be programmed to match the car's immobilizer.

This is crucial as some companies will charge you extra fees if they do not have your vehicle identification number (VIN) or other information pertaining to your previous key or key fob. This information is usually found on your registration or title and should be accessible to the locksmith.

Ignition Replacement

Car locksmiths are able to replace your ignition switch on your car or cylinder if you've lost your keys or are experiencing other issues with your lock system. These technicians can replace your key fob if it stops working. These technicians can provide these services right away because they have the tools necessary to complete the task.

The ignition switch controls electrical components and the computer inside your car, but it could also be a security feature. It is equipped with wafers that are activated with the right key. This is an important feature to prevent car theft. Replacing your ignition switch or cylinder could be a difficult job, so it's best to seek out a professional prior to attempting to do it yourself.

If you have a key fob for your car it will need to be programmed to work with the ignition system. A reliable locksmith will have the equipment necessary to create a new key fob for your car and can program it within one hour. This is a lot more efficient than the time it takes a dealership to complete this service.

One of the most typical indicators that your car's ignition needs to be replaced is when the light for the battery on the dash panel turns on and stays on. This is because the ignition switch malfunctioning and you'll need to have it replaced.

A professional can also inform you if you need to buy a new key, or cylinder that has the new ignition switch. Most vehicles will require a new key after the ignition switch is replaced, but certain models can use an existing one.
